- Published to accompany exhibition at Imperial War Museum, London opening 4 October 2007
- Posters drawn from the Imperial War Museum’s collections
- A wide selection of the most eye-catching examples from the internationally renowned poster collection at London’s Imperial War Museum. It encompasses iconic images such as Alfred Leete’s "Your Country Needs You" as well as additional material drawn from the world of advertising and documentary photographs of posters in situ. Through posters, the author examines the social, political, ethnic, and cultural aspirations of America, Britain, Ireland, Germany, France, the Netherlands, Belgium, Russia, Austria, Hungary, and the Czech Republic. Covering topics as diverse as advertising in World War I, the Bolshevik Revolution, the Spanish Civil War, Germany and Occupied Europe in World War II, anti-nuclear campaigns, and Vietnam, the book is comprehensive and highly analytical, yet accessible.–From publisher description
